We are using cucm 8.6.2, phones a sccp phones 796x, over the weekend, there was a power issue, and caused 3 floors phones lost registration/connection to CUCM, we would like to find out when the phones unregistered and when it is resumed registration. Is there a way to gather a log for that?

if its just an idividual phone you are after, or a limited amount, you can check a phone's log on the phone itself or by clicking the IP address URL of the phone in CUCM
For an over all view. open your RTMT, go to performanceLOG viewer,
choose: RisDC Perfmon Logs. and choose the Call manager server you are interested in. Choos the time frame file you are interested in (time of outage).
choose the following counter: \\IP address\Call Manager\registeredHadwarePhones its just a visual representation of the registered phones against time, as stored in a csv file.

yes this is possible, in RTMT go to TRACE and LOG Central>Query wizard>create query>next>choose "Cisco RisDC Data Collector Perfmon LOG>define the timeframe you are interested in>download the file (csv) and choose the same "registered hardware phones"

You can also try looking in the Eventviewer Application logs and Eventviewer System logs.
There you can hopefully find some information as, I have seen these logs get overwritten less frequently.
